Best French Onion Beef Joes

As seen in: Midday Meals for Energy & Satisfaction

These French onion beef sandwiches blend rich caramelized onions and savory browned beef, enhanced with garlic, beef broth, and Worcestershire sauce for depth. Slow-cooked onions bring a sweet, complex base that balances the hearty beef. Melting provolone or Gruyère cheese atop the mixture creates a gooey, flavorful crust. Toasted brioche buns add a buttery crunch that holds the juicy filling perfectly. Ideal for easy weeknight dinners or casual gatherings, these sandwiches offer warmth, nostalgia, and gourmet flair in every bite.

Preparation involves slowly cooking onions until golden, browning ground beef, then simmering with broth and seasonings. Toast buns before layering with the rich filling and melted cheese. This satisfying dish stores well and tastes even better reheated, making it a versatile and crowd-pleasing choice.

A woman named Sophie is smiling and holding a plate of food.
Created By Sophie
Last updated on Thu, 15 Jan 2026 16:43:04 GMT
A close up of a sloppy joe sandwich. Save Pin
A close up of a sloppy joe sandwich. | sophietable.com

This recipe takes the classic Sloppy Joe and transforms it with the deep, sweet flavors of French onion soup. The combination of slow-caramelized onions and savory ground beef topped with melted cheese on a toasted bun creates a sandwich that feels both comforting and gourmet. It’s perfect for a cozy dinner that’s easy to prepare but packs a punch of rich flavor.

Ingredients

  • Ground beef: provides a hearty savory base
  • Yellow onions: caramelized slowly offer the iconic sweet onion flavor essential to the dish
  • Beef broth: adds depth and richness mimicking the traditional French onion soup base
  • Worcestershire sauce: brings a savory umami punch
  • Garlic: builds aromatic complexity
  • Butter: is key for caramelizing onions and enriching the flavor profile
  • Thyme: adds a subtle earthy note that complements the onions and beef
  • Provolone or Gruyère cheese: melts perfectly offering gooey creaminess
  • Brioche or sturdy burger buns: give softness with structure to hold the juicy filling. Choose fresh quality buns with a tender crumb for the best experience.

Step-by-Step Instructions

Caramelize the Onions:
Melt butter in a large skillet over medium-low heat Add thinly sliced yellow onions and a pinch of fresh thyme Stir occasionally and cook slowly for about 20 to 25 minutes until the onions are deeply golden brown and jammy This slow caramelization creates rich sweetness that defines the flavor.
Cook the Ground Beef:
Push the caramelized onions to one side of the skillet Add ground beef to the open space Break it apart with a wooden spoon or spatula Cook until browned throughout Mixing the beef into the onions ensures the flavors combine nicely.
Build the Flavor:
Add minced garlic cooking for just about one minute until fragrant Pour in beef broth and Worcestershire sauce Allow the mixture to simmer gently for 5 to 10 minutes This step thickens the sauce while deepening the savory complexity of the filling.
Toast the Buns:
While the filling simmers toast brioche or burger buns until golden and slightly crisp This adds texture and prevents sogginess when the juicy filling is added.
Assemble and Melt:
Spoon a generous amount of the beef and onion mixture onto the bottom halves of the toasted buns Top each with a slice of provolone or gruyère Cover the skillet briefly to allow the cheese to melt before placing the top bun on your sandwich.
A plate of sloppy joes with onions. Save Pin
A plate of sloppy joes with onions. | sophietable.com

Storage Tips

Let the beef mixture cool completely before transferring it to an airtight container Refrigerate for up to four days This filling also freezes well for two months To reheat gently warm on the stovetop or microwave Toast fresh buns before assembling for the best texture and flavor.

Ingredient Substitutions

If provolone or gruyère are not available Swiss or sharp white cheddar make excellent alternatives For a vegetarian twist substitute cooked lentils or a plant-based ground beef with vegetable broth Use red onions if yellow are not on hand though the sweetness will be slightly less pronounced.

Serving Suggestions

Serve these sandwiches with crispy fries a crisp green salad or a warm bowl of soup for a satisfying meal For parties keep the filling warm in a slow cooker and let guests assemble their own sandwiches The melty cheese and rich filling pair wonderfully with a light coleslaw or roasted root vegetables.

Pro Tips

Take your time caramelizing the onions slow cooking is worth the wait to develop full sweetness Toast the buns well to avoid soggy sandwiches I learned the hard way that melting the cheese under a lid really melts it perfectly and keeps it gooey without drying out the filling.

Commonly Asked Questions

→ How can I prevent soggy buns?

Lightly toasting the buns before assembling creates a firm barrier that helps keep them crisp and prevents sogginess from the juicy filling.

→ What cheeses work well with this dish?

Gruyère, provolone, Swiss, or sharp white cheddar all melt beautifully and complement the sweet and savory flavors perfectly.

→ Can I prepare the filling ahead of time?

Yes, the beef and onion mixture holds well refrigerated for several days and freezes nicely. Reheat gently before assembling the sandwiches.

→ Which onions are best for caramelizing?

Yellow onions are preferred because of their natural sweetness that deepens when cooked slowly until golden and jammy.

→ Is it possible to make a vegetarian version?

Substituting ground beef with lentils or a plant-based beef alternative and using vegetable broth creates a delicious vegetarian variation.

→ Can additional spices be added for heat?

Yes, crushed red pepper flakes or a dash of hot sauce can be included to add a gentle kick if desired.

Best French Onion Beef Joes

Juicy beef combined with caramelized onions and melted cheese on toasted buns for a rich, comforting meal.

Preparation Time
15 Minutes
Cooking Duration
40 Minutes
Overall Time
55 Minutes
Created By: Sophie

Recipe Type: Lunch

Skill Level: Medium

Cuisine Type: French-American fusion

Portion Size: 4 Number of Servings (4 sandwiches)

Diet Preferences: ~

What You'll Need

→ Meat

01 500 g lean ground beef

→ Vegetables & Herbs

02 3 medium yellow onions, thinly sliced (about 450 g)
03 2 cloves garlic, minced
04 1 tsp fresh thyme leaves

→ Liquids & Sauces

05 120 ml beef broth
06 15 ml Worcestershire sauce

→ Fats

07 30 g unsalted butter

→ Cheese

08 4 slices provolone or Gruyère cheese (about 100 g)

→ Bread

09 4 brioche or burger buns

Step-by-Step Directions

Step 01

Melt the butter in a large skillet over medium-low heat. Add the sliced onions and thyme, stirring occasionally. Cook slowly for 20 to 25 minutes until the onions are deeply golden and jam-like in texture.

Step 02

Push the caramelized onions to one side of the skillet and add the ground beef. Cook over medium heat, breaking the meat apart, until fully browned. Combine the beef and onions thoroughly.

Step 03

Add the minced garlic to the skillet and cook for 1 minute. Pour in the beef broth and Worcestershire sauce. Simmer the mixture for 5 to 10 minutes until thickened and rich in flavor.

Step 04

While the filling simmers, toast the brioche buns in a dry pan or oven until golden and crisp to prevent sogginess.

Step 05

Place a generous portion of the beef and onion mixture on the bottom half of each toasted bun. Top with a slice of provolone or Gruyère cheese. Cover the skillet briefly to melt the cheese before closing the sandwich with the top bun.

Helpful Notes

  1. Slow caramelization of onions enhances sweetness and depth of flavor.
  2. To prevent soggy buns, ensure they are toasted until lightly crisp.
  3. This mixture can be stored refrigerated for up to 4 days or frozen for 2 months.

Recommended Tools

  • Large skillet or cast iron pan
  • Wooden spoon or spatula
  • Cheese grater
  • Lid or foil
  • Toaster or oven

Allergen Information

Always review ingredients for any allergens and consult a healthcare provider with any concerns.
  • Contains dairy and gluten

Nutritional Information (Per Serving)

These details are estimates and shouldn't be considered professional health advice.
  • Calories: 620
  • Fat Content: 34 grams
  • Carbohydrate Content: 48 grams
  • Protein Content: 33 grams